During pregnancy, the mother\’s body needs to absorb more nutrients to meet the growth of the fetus. Developmental needs. Among them, protein and calcium are the two most important nutrients. Among many protein sources, lobster is very rich in protein content, so many expectant mothers want to know: Is lobster suitable for early pregnancy?

Let’s learn about the nutritional value of lobster. Lobster meat is delicate and delicious. It not only contains high protein, but also contains rich minerals, vitamins and other nutrients. Among them, the content of minerals such as potassium, magnesium, and iron is particularly prominent. Lobster also contains high cholesterol, which pregnant women need to be aware of.

As lobster contains high cholesterol, pregnant women can eat it in moderation, but not in excess. The salt content in lobster also needs to be paid attention to. Pregnant women should not eat lobster that is too salty. If you want to eat lobster during pregnancy, it\’s best to choose fresh, not overly processed lobster and avoid too much seasoning.

As a high-protein, low-fat, nutritious seafood, lobster has always attracted much attention as to whether it is suitable for consumption during early pregnancy.

We need to understand the nutritional content of lobster. Lobster is rich in protein, vitamins, minerals and other nutrients. Among them, the protein content is quite high, reaching more than 20%. Lobster is also rich in calcium, magnesium, iron and other minerals, especially the calcium content is very high, which is more than twice that of milk.

For pregnant women, protein and minerals are very important nutrients. Protein is an essential nutrient necessary for fetal growth and development, while minerals are key to maintaining the health of pregnant women. Therefore, pregnant women can eat lobster appropriately to absorb these nutrients, but they need to pay attention to the following points:

1. Lobster must be fresh. Fresh lobster has higher nutritional value and can avoid the harm to the body caused by eating expired food.

2. Pregnant women should consume it in moderation. Although lobster is rich in nutrients, excessive consumption may cause gastrointestinal discomfort and may also cause allergies and other problems.

3. Pregnant women need to pay attention to cleaning. Lobsters may be contaminated during fishing, transportation, and storage, so they need to be fully cleaned before consumption.

4. Pregnant women should avoid raw food. Although lobster can be eaten raw, pregnant women should avoid eating it raw to avoid infection with bacteria, viruses and other pathogens.

Pregnant women can eat lobster appropriately to absorb nutrients such as protein and minerals, but they need to pay attention to freshness, moderation, cleaning and avoiding raw food.
